Ticket #512 — SDK parity gap between Fernwave Kotlin and Swift clients. Welcome aboard — this is a good starter task. The Kotlin SDK supports retry-with-jitter and request deduplication on the `events.push` endpoint; the Swift SDK has neither, so mobile teams see duplicate event writes under flaky networks. Port the retry policy from `fernwave-kt/net/RetryPolicy.kt` and mirror the test matrix. Ask in the platform channel if anything is unclear. The reference Kotlin build is identified by the token below.

pipeline stamp: htk9_608b8770b

# Flaglight Rollouts — Approvals

Quick version for on-call: any rollout touching more than 5% of traffic needs an approval in Flaglight before the ramp continues. Kill switches don't need approval — just flip them and note it in the incident channel. Scheduled ramps pause automatically if error budget burns hot. If you're stuck at 2 a.m. with a pending approval, there's one person authorized to override, and that's the approver below.

account owner for tagep-bafof: Norael Gilax Juleth

Support staff should only redeploy via the standard pipeline; manual container restarts skip the pre-rotation health check and can leave credentials half-rotated. After each deploy, confirm the rotation queue drains within five minutes — a stuck queue usually means the vault backend is unreachable. Rollbacks are safe at any point because rotations are transactional. Before the first run in a new environment, populate the config with the following values.

config for yahof-tajop:
zorath:
  pin: 7493
  metrics_host: metrics.zorath.tolvaqsys.internal
  tenant: praiel
  seal: seal_fd9cd4f1

Subject: Ownership change — Eventspine schema registry

Heads up before the next release. Ownership of the Eventspine schema registry moves teams effective Monday. All schema version bumps, compatibility overrides, and deprecation notices now route through the new owner. Old approval queue closes Friday; anything pending migrates automatically. Update your release checklist accordingly. Effective Monday, the responsible owner for Eventspine is:

signatory, yahog-badug: Quenix Ulaael